We perform male testing at our North Side Indianapolis Location. 40 % of couples
experiencing infertility have a male component to the infertility problem, so it
is important to have the testing done early in the evaluation. It is not
uncommon for men to feel a little uneasy about testing. Men generally do not
have as much contact with physicians for a number of reasons making it difficult
to get the testing done. A home- based test may be appealing to many men. There
are home diagnostic tests available which can detect the presence of sperm (i.e.
FertilMARQ) and the presence of motile sperm (i.e. Fertell) above a certain
concentration. An official semen analysis, however, is much better. The semen
analysis will show the total number of sperm and motility, the presence of white
blood cells (a sign of infection), agglutination (possible anti-sperm
antibodies) and sperm morphology (i.e. abnormalities of the head, mid-piece or
tail) and sperm viability at 24 hours. We feel this gives the patient much
better information about their fertility than any home test and is thus a much
greater value. The cost is $150. The semen analysis is interpreted by a CAP
(College of American Pathologists) approved laboratory and Physician. Our web
site has a significant number of pages devoted to male factors, so the patient
can feel secure about the quality of information.

In vitro fertilization or fertilization "in glass" is a treatment for
infertility due to a variety of diagnoses including, but not limited to,
ovulatory dysfunction, tubal blockage,
endometriosis or low sperm count. Eggs and sperm are placed together in a
nutrient- rich medium droplet and are kept in an incubator that controls
temperature, humidity,
carbon dioxide and oxygen concentrations to closely mimic the environment of the
Fallopian tube, the organ in which fertilization normally occurs.
In vitro fertilization is only one assisted reproductive technique that may be
recommended to treat infertility. Before any treatment occurs, a couple should
have a multi-step diagnostic workup to determine which infertility treatment is
most likely to be effective.
Ovarian Stimulation. Typically, your physician will prescribe a regime of
medications that are taken daily for a period of 10-12 days to stimulate your
ovaries to produce more eggs than the single egg you normally produce without
medications. This treatment phase is called controlled ovarian stimulation and
requires frequent monitoring of hormonal blood levels as well as vaginal
ultrasounds to track follicular growth. From these tests, your physician will
know when you are ready for the egg retrieval. Thirty-six hours before your egg
retrieval is scheduled, you will take a medication to induce the final
"ripening" of your eggs.
Ultrasound-guided Egg Retrieval. Egg retrieval is an outpatient surgical
procedure. You will receive conscious sedation for this procedure. You may have
your partner or other support person with you for the egg retrieval. Your
physician will insert an aspiration needle through the vaginal wall to reach the
ovaries. Your physician will "retrieve" the eggs from your ovaries into a
sterile tube that is then passed to the embryologist, who identifies and washes
each egg. The egg retrieval is normally completed within 20-40 minutes. The
embryologist quickly transfers each egg to a nutrient-rich growth medium. You
will typically be discharged after two to three hours' rest in recovery.
